GHG accounting is full of judgment calls that look small and compound fast. Which factor database? Which vintage? Location-based or market-based? Spend-based or activity-based for Scope 3 Category 1? Cira is the GHG Agent inside Incredibl Agents, Credibl's team of 5 AI agents, and these calls are exactly her territory.

Cira is precise, scientific and generous with explanations. She cites her sources, every time, and she is careful never to overstate. Think of her as the climate scientist sitting next to you while the platform works.

The platform calculates. Cira grounds the methodology.

Credibl calculates emissions deterministically through its calculation engine, using your activity data, emission factors and SOP-driven logic. Cira never replaces that math. Her job is everything around it: selecting the right emission factor from the Emission Hub, guiding the methodology choice, and explaining the result in language a board can follow.

What Cira actually does for you

Recommends emission factors

From EXIOBASE, GLEC, BEIS and beyond, Cira matches the factor to your activity, geography and period, and tells you why.

Guides methodology

Spend-based vs activity-based, location vs market, emission-factor vs process-based. Cira lays out the trade-offs before you commit.

Advises on goals

She proposes SBTi-aligned targets, validates yours against the criteria, and narrates progress with leading indicators.

Explains the movement

“Q2 jumped 18% because the Maharashtra grid factor updated, 2 new facilities entered scope, and seasonal load.” Plain language, every driver named.

Cira, module by module

The full map of where Cira shows up across the Credibl platform and what she does there:

Emissions, Scope 1
Recommends factors from the Emission Hub before the calculation runs, and guides the calculator choice: emission-factor, process-based or sector-specific, cement included.
Emissions, Scope 2
Guides location-based vs market-based per region, surfaces grid factor changes, and grounds REC and GO claims in the right methodology.
Emissions, Scope 3
Her most load-bearing surface. Spend-based vs activity-based guidance per category, boundary decisions, and category-specific expertise across all 15 categories.
Water, Waste, Air
Withdrawal, discharge and consumption methodology for water. Hazardous mapping and disposal-pathway taxonomy for waste. NOx, SOx, PM and VOC methodology for air, with sector-specific guidance.
Emission Hub
Helps you pick the right database for each activity, explains the differences between EXIOBASE, GLEC, BEIS and the rest, and surfaces version histories.
Goals
Proposes SBTi-aligned targets, validates yours against the criteria, narrates progress with leading indicators, and forecasts your business-as-usual trajectory.
Projects
Ranks your reduction projects by abatement per dollar using platform-modeled impact, flags projects at risk, and recommends sequencing.
Analytics & Benchmarking
Explains any chart in plain language, names the drivers of year-on-year change, and interprets peer comparisons, including where a methodology difference explains a gap.
